 Dans un monde de multilatéralisme sur fond d’exploitation à outrance e de cupidité morbide, la déchéance humaine est de l’ordre de l’absolu. Le Géant, personnage ubuesque, multidimensionnel, contrôle et apprécie les activités de ses valets gérants de territoires, au gré de ses intérêts. Il installe à cet effet un système de gouvernance vertical qui les oblige à lui rendre compte de leur gestion lors ses séances exclusives. Il échappe mystérieusement aux conspirations et coups d’État sauf au Corovir, un virus fabriqué par ses adversaires commerciaux, qui aura finalement raison de lui.  In the multilateral world of extreme exploitation and morbid greed, the downfall of humans is inevitable. A ubiquitous multidimensional Giant controls and manages the activities of his valets who govern territories in accordance with his interests. To do so, he creates a vertical administrative system that requires them to report to him during exclusive sessions. He escapes mysteriously conspiracies and coups but falls victim of Corovir, a virus created by his commercial opponents. This virus will finally get the better of him.  Koutchoukalo Tchassim est docteur en littérature africaine ; elle est actuellement Professeur Titulaire (CAMES) à l’Université de Lomé, Présidente de la Fédération des Universitaires d’Afrique (FUA), Vice-Pгésidente du Réseau des Femmes de I’Enseignement Supérieur du Togo (ReFEST) ; membre de l’Association des Ecrivains du Togo (AET) ; membre du Parlement des Ecrivaines Francophones (PEF), membre du Laboratoire de Recherche sur les Littératures Africaines Francophones (LaRLAF) ; Directrice de publication et rédactrice en chef de la Revue Dama Ninao ; auteure de neuf ouvrages dont trois Essais, trois recueils de роèmes et trois romans. Koutchoukalo Tchassim has a PhD in African literature. Currently, she is a CAMES full professor at the University of Lomé, the president of Fédération des Universitaires d’Afrique (FUA) and vice-president of Réseau des Femmes de I’Enseignement Supérieur du Togo (ReFEST), as well as a member of Togolese Writers’ Association (AET), Parlement des Ecrivaines Francophones (PEF) and Laboratoire de Recherche sur les Literatures Africaines Francophones (LaRLAF). Tchassim is the director and editor-in-chief of Dama Niao journal. She is the author of nine books, including three books of essays, three collections of poetry and three novels.
